Albi Sole has been guiding since 1979 with eighteen of those years spent at the Outdoor Centre at the University of Calgary programming avalanche awareness, ski touring and climbing courses for the public. Albi has an extensive resume including: writing the world's first waterfall ice climbing guide, first climbing ascents in Europe, North and South America, and the Himalaya. Albi worked as a heli-ski guide for 13 years, has guided groups to Aconcagua, Huascaran, and Denali, led two expeditions to the Himalaya, and was a participant in lightweight sieges of the West Ridge of Makalu and the first ascent of the West Ridge of Everest from Tibet. In 2008 Albi completed an MSc. researching risk taking in avalanche terrain and in the same year helped found the Outdoor Council of Canada, a national non-profit promoting outdoor education and activity. Albi lives in Calgary and is married with three children aged 21-27.
